%ExportedDoc
<Sect2><Title>QPair<type,type> (Qt v3+)</Title>
<Para>
Types based on the <Literal>QPair</Literal> template are automatically
converted to and from Python tuples of two elements.
</Para>
</Sect2>
%End
%If (Qt_3_0_0 -)
%MappedType QPair<int,int>
{
%TypeHeaderCode
#include <qpair.h>
%End
%ConvertFromTypeCode
// Handle no instance.
if (!sipCpp)
{
Py_INCREF(Py_None);
return Py_None;
}
// Convert to a Python list of integers.
PyObject *t;
// Create the tuple.
if ((t = PyTuple_New(2)) == NULL)
return NULL;
// Fill it.
PyTuple_SET_ITEM(t,0,PyInt_FromLong((long)sipCpp -> first));
PyTuple_SET_ITEM(t,1,PyInt_FromLong((long)sipCpp -> second));
return t;
%End
%ConvertToTypeCode
// Convert a Python tuple of integers to a QPair<int,int> on the heap.
if (sipIsErr == NULL)
return (PyTuple_Size(sipPy) == 2);
if (sipPy == Py_None)
{
*sipCppPtr = NULL;
return 0;
}
PyErr_Clear();
int fst = (int)PyInt_AsLong(PyTuple_GET_ITEM(sipPy,0));
int sec = (int)PyInt_AsLong(PyTuple_GET_ITEM(sipPy,1));
if (PyErr_Occurred() != NULL)
{
*sipIsErr = 1;
return 0;
}
*sipCppPtr = new QPair<int,int>(fst,sec);
return 1;
%End
};
%End
